Do you apply BB cream with fingers or brush?

Most BB creams offer a light sheer finish, and are best applied with your fingers as the warmth of your hands allows the BB to truly adhere to the skin, so it’s impossible to see that you’re actually wearing make-up.

How’s the best way to use BB cream?

  1. Apply BB cream to cleansed skin after any additional serums or moisturizers.
  2. Use a foundation brush, sponge, or your fingers to apply the cream.
  3. Apply foundation for more coverage and concealer in any problem areas.

Do you need a sponge for BB cream?

Use a damp beauty sponge (we love makeup artist Jenny Patinkin’s Pure Luxury Makeup Sponges) to buff and blend the product into your skin. “You can also use your fingers to apply and blend, but if you do, make sure your hands are clean and apply in circular motions for optimal coverage,” Dempsey notes.

Why does my BB cream look cakey?

One of the biggest reasons foundation looks cakey? The color is too light or too dark—so it’s even more obvious that you’re wearing it. To pick the perfect shade of foundation, look for one that literally disappears into your skin.

Should I use a beauty blender for BB cream?

If your BB cream is thicker, you can use a foundation brush to apply it, then lightly apply a damp beauty blender to remove excess cream. Blend cream into your skin. After the BB cream is on your face, blend the product evenly over your face.

Should I use setting powder with BB cream?

The thing is, you don’t have to do anything when it comes to makeup—do what makes you feel more comfortable and beautiful. So, no, you don’t need to set BB cream with a powder: In fact, most BB creams contain priming agents in the formula, says Dempsey, so powder isn’t totally necessary in terms of long-wear.
